Teaching assistant loses religious discrimination claim over Christmas Grinch award

  • Salah Toughfar, a Muslim teaching assistant, lost his case claiming religious discrimination over being awarded the Christmas Grinch prize at a staff ceremony.
  • Toughfar, who was upset by the award, received four votes for the Grinch prize in a school ballot organized by assistant head teacher Daniel McKay Wood in December 2022.
  • The tribunal ruled that Toughfar did not provide evidence linking the award to his religion.
